Japanese maple is one of the most beloved ornamental plants among gardeners, and quite rightly so. Native to the mountain forests of Japan, Korea and eastern China, it has been cherished for over a thousand years as an embodiment of natural beauty and harmony. This is a tree or compact shrub that blooms in April and May with delicate reddish flowers, but its true glory lies in the phenomenon of autumn foliage transformation.

The foliage of Japanese maple is a genuine masterpiece of nature. Finely dissected, lacy leaves form palm-like shapes with slender lobes, creating an impression of lightness and transparency in the canopy. There are over a thousand cultivars with a stunning palette: from soft green to deep red, from golden yellow to almost black with crimson edging. In autumn, this foliage catches fire—from golden tones to intense burgundy—transforming your garden into a true Japanese art canvas.

In garden design, Japanese maple is a universal character. It works beautifully as a standalone accent plant, creating a dramatic focal point, or as part of a composition with magnolia, rhododendron and hosta. Compact varieties are ideal for containers and Japanese-style gardens, whilst larger forms become true living sculptures in the landscape. To the relief of all gardeners, Japanese maple is undemanding—thriving in part shade, not throwing tantrums with impossible demands, requiring only moderate watering and a touch of attention.
